This Deepavali Season Dull For Arni Silk Saree Makers

About 60 per cent of the looms weaving the glittery silk brand of Arni have gone silent ever since the pandemic hit and the lockdown was announced. Laborers, designers, and craftsman have lost their jobs.

Deepavali season used to be abuzz with activities of saree production, but this time there is no sign of enthusiasm among most of the producers and traders.
